“Deck The Hall” was the theme of the 8th Annual Community Holiday Shopping-fest, sponsored by 37th Ward Alderman Emma Mitts and the Austin Chamber of Commerce on Dec. 5 at Chez Roue Banquet Hall.
The entire hall was filled with wares from a variety of vendors. Savings of up to 50 percent were available on many items and a turkey raffle was awarded every hour.
Praise Dancers from Mars Hill Church, 5916 W. Lake, participated in a praise dance competition and won a $250 scholarship award from the Austin Chamber of Commerce, in keeping with its mission to improve the lives of young people.
